    What to Look for When Buying a 1956 Lincoln Convertible

    So, you're on the hunt for a 1956 Lincoln Convertible? Awesome! But before you jump in, there are a few things you should keep in mind. Finding the right classic car involves careful inspection and consideration. Here’s a detailed guide to help you make an informed decision:

    • Condition of the Body: Check for rust, dents, and signs of previous repairs. Pay close attention to the lower body panels, wheel wells, and areas around the chrome trim, as these are common spots for corrosion. Mismatched paint or uneven bodywork could indicate past accident damage.
    • Engine and Mechanical Components: Inspect the engine for leaks, unusual noises, or excessive wear. Ask for a compression test to gauge the engine's health. Check the transmission, brakes, suspension, and other mechanical components to ensure they are in good working order. Originality is a plus, but reliability is key.
    • Interior Condition: Examine the upholstery, carpets, and dashboard for tears, stains, or fading. Original interiors are highly desirable, but well-maintained replacements can also be acceptable. Check that all gauges, lights, and accessories are functioning properly.
    • Convertible Top: Test the convertible top to ensure it raises and lowers smoothly. Inspect the fabric for tears, wear, and water damage. Replacement convertible tops can be costly, so a top in good condition is a significant bonus.
    • Documentation and Provenance: Review the car's history, including any available documentation such as original sales records, maintenance logs, and restoration receipts. Knowing the car's provenance can add to its value and authenticity.
    • Professional Inspection: Consider hiring a qualified classic car appraiser or mechanic to perform a thorough inspection. Their expertise can help you identify potential issues and assess the car's overall condition and value.

    Where to Find 1956 Lincoln Convertibles for Sale

    Alright, so where do you actually FIND these beauties? The search for a 1956 Lincoln Convertible for sale can be exciting. Here are several avenues to explore:

    • Classic Car Dealerships: Specializing in vintage vehicles, these dealerships often have a rotating inventory of classic cars. They can provide detailed information about the car's history and condition and may offer financing or warranty options.
    • Online Marketplaces: Websites like Hemmings, ClassicCars.com, and eBay Motors are popular platforms for buying and selling classic cars. These sites offer a wide selection of listings, but it's essential to do your due diligence and verify the seller's credibility.
    • Auctions: Classic car auctions, such as those held by RM Sotheby's and Gooding & Company, can be a great place to find rare and high-quality examples. Auctions provide a competitive environment, but it's crucial to set a budget and stick to it.
    • Car Clubs and Forums: Joining a Lincoln or classic car club can provide access to a network of enthusiasts who may be selling their cars privately. These clubs often have online forums or newsletters where members can list vehicles for sale.
    • Local Classifieds: Don't overlook local classified ads in newspapers, magazines, and online platforms. You might stumble upon a hidden gem being sold by a private owner in your area.

    Maintaining Your 1956 Lincoln Convertible

    Okay, so you've got your dream 1956 Lincoln Convertible. Now what? Keeping it in tip-top shape is key to preserving its value and ensuring it remains a joy to drive. Proper maintenance is crucial for preserving its value and ensuring its longevity. Here are some essential tips:

    • Regular Servicing: Schedule regular maintenance appointments with a qualified mechanic who specializes in classic cars. Oil changes, fluid checks, and tune-ups are essential for keeping the engine running smoothly.
    • Proper Storage: Store your Lincoln Convertible in a climate-controlled garage or storage facility to protect it from the elements. Use a car cover to prevent dust and scratches.
    • Detailing: Regular washing, waxing, and detailing will keep the exterior looking its best. Use high-quality products designed for classic cars.
    • Original Parts: Whenever possible, use original or reproduction parts when making repairs. This will help maintain the car's authenticity and value.
    • Driving Habits: Drive your Lincoln Convertible regularly, but avoid harsh conditions such as extreme heat, cold, or rain. Gentle driving will help prevent unnecessary wear and tear.
